10-year-old dies after being dragged by car in Delhi’s Badshahpur

A 10-year-old child has died after being allegedly dragged by a car in Badshahpur, the police said.

The incident took place around 4 pm on Sunday and the driver has been arrested, they added.

In his complaint to the police, the child’s father,  “I was coming from Sirohi in Faridabad with my son Anuj, 10. When I was about to turn towards my village, Badshahpur, a vehicle came from behind and hit my bike. Due to the collision, I was thrown off the motorcycle. The motorcycle and my son got entangled in the front part of the car. The driver dragged my bike and my son for some distance before stopping. The driver then got out of the car and fled. I took my son to a government hospital in Sohna for treatment, where the doctor declared him dead.”

An FIR under Indian Penal Code sections 279, 304A and 337 was registered at Sohna Sadar police station, the police said.

FabIndia, a leading Indian retailer and lifestyle brand, has cancelled its planned INR 4000 crore ($536 million) initial public offering (IPO) due to ongoing market volatility. The company stated that the decision to withdraw was due to "current market conditions [that] were not seen to be conducive for listing a company of our size." The Indian benchmark NSE Nifty 50 stock index has fallen over 4.32% so far this year, contributing to the decision to cancel the IPO.
